17 Rules Of Money According To Jeff Bezos

One of the richest billionaires in the world, Jeff Bezos has pointed out the best rules of money everyone one needs to understand this year

These rules applies to those who have money and even those who are looking to make more money than what they currently have.

Here are the 17 rules of money according to Jeff Bezos

  1. Pay yourself first
  2. Learn how to invest
  3. Don’t be a hater of it
  4. Give every dollar a job
  5. Have plans and set goals
  6. Spend less than you earn
  7. Don’t be a slave to money
  8. If you have it , don’t flaunt it
  9. Keep your finances organized
  10. It is a game, learn how it works
  11. Always have an emergency fund
  12. Always make money work for you
  13. Know how to risk it and leverage it
  14. Know how to make money passively
  15. Use it to solve problems in the world
  16. Don’t use credit if you don’t have cash
  17. It is not what you make, it is what you keep
